4 Simple Rules for Balancing Life & Work…
By Angsuman Chakraborty, Gaea News NetworkSaturday, October 6, 2007
Everyone talks about balancing work with life. It is not easy as anyone who tried knows. I have some experiences with both and I have 4 simple rules I use to balance work & life. It is based on two simple premises:
1. I am working to lead the life I want to lead and keep the people I care about happy.
2. I am also working because I enjoy working. This may not be true for everyone but continue reading.
Formula for balancing work & life
1. Give as much as each needs. Sometimes life needs more so give it more; other times work needs more of your time. Read No. 2 for minimum needs satisfaction of each for proper balance.
2. Keep both at the minimum level of happiness first and then prioritize based on day-to-day needs. To get absolute flexibility with this you need to be in your own business, which I do.
3. When an emergency in either life or work crops up it takes priority even at the cost of neglecting the other for the time being. You need to have a clean sense of understanding of what emergency is. Buying your wife’s necklace isn’t really more important than closing a million dollar deal in time. On the other hand attending to your wife’s illness is more important than closing that same million dollar deal in time.
4. When there is an emergency on both life and work, life takes priority. After all life is what you are working for.
Following the above, especially 3 & 4) takes some guts as you may have to risk something you hold dear like your corner office or that special parking spot etc. Personally, I can say I am happy with my decision and wouldn’t do it any other way should I get another new chance.
